This lesson introduces you to the essential concepts of the atmosphere that every pilot needs to know. You will explore key weather elements such as temperature, air pressure, humidity, and how they interact to shape the weather conditions you encounter during flight.
Understanding these basics is crucial to interpreting weather reports and anticipating changes that can impact flight safety and performance. With a solid grasp of atmospheric fundamentals, you’ll enhance your ability to plan flights effectively and respond confidently to dynamic weather.
